Hi, I had the same problem with mine, and for my machine at least, the solution was simple. On the back of the dryer is a small plasic plug, (??orange), which seems to be part of the thermal cut-out mechanism, and when I pressed this in, hey pressed oh, (groan), I got heat! I know you've probably tried this, but sometimes the obvious can be overlooked. Hope this helps,
